Pricing
FreemiumFree Trial available. Core plan at $8/mo/user (billed annually) or $16/mo/user (billed monthly). Advanced plan at $15/mo/user (billed annually) or $30/mo/user (billed monthly). Custom pricing for Enterprise.
FreemiumFree: $0/month with 1 media hour and 100 AI credits per month, 720p watermark-free export, and limited Underlord access.
Hobbyist: $16/person/month billed annually ($24 monthly) with 10 media hours and 400 AI credits/month, 1080p export, and full Underlord access.
Creator (most popular): $24/person/month billed annually ($35 monthly), scales to a team of 3, with 30 media hours and 800 AI credits/month, 4K export, generative video, and unlimited stock media library.
Business: $50/person/month billed annually ($65 monthly), scales to a team of 5, with 40 media hours, 1500 AI credits/month, Brand Studio, 30+ language dubbing, and priority support with SLA.
Enterprise: Custom pricing with advanced security, SSO/SCIM, custom AI credits and media minutes, and flexible billing.

Krisp Pros & Cons
Pros
- Removes background noise and echo from calls
- Converts accents in real-time for clearer communication
- Automatically transcribes and summarizes meetings
- Integrates with popular conferencing and productivity tools
- Offers both desktop and mobile apps
Cons
- Advanced features require a paid subscription
- Accent conversion may not be perfect for all accents
- Transcription accuracy can be affected by speaker clarity
- Relies on a stable internet connection for real-time features
- Custom vocabulary limited to 750 words
Descript Pros & Cons
Pros
- Dramatically shortens editing time for dialogue-heavy video and podcast content
- Beginner-friendly text-based workflow requires no timeline editing experience
- Broad AI toolset covers noise removal, filler word cleanup, avatars, and voice cloning in one app
- Free plan available with no credit card required to start
- Direct publishing integrations to YouTube and major podcast hosts
- Strong collaboration features including comments and shareable web pages
Cons
- Media hours and AI credits on lower tiers can be limiting for high-volume creators
- Less suited to frame-accurate color grading or advanced VFX than dedicated NLEs like Premiere or DaVinci Resolve
- Some AI features such as Overdub voice cloning have been reported as buggy on long scripts
- Large or lengthy projects can slow down performance
- Advanced AI tools and higher export resolutions are gated behind paid tiers
